A federal jury awarded a mother and two sisters $8.25 million after they were unlawfully searched and handcuffed by Alameda County sheriff's deputies at a Castro Valley Starbucks on their way to taking one of the young women to a college test in Berkeley.

"I think that everybody recognizes we all have implicit bias," their attorney, Craig Peters of San Francisco, said in an interview on Monday. "I have it. You have it. We've all got it. These officers are no different. And so, subconsciously, there was something going on that made them unreasonably suspicious of this family. I think that if this same scenario happened and these were white women, it would have played out very differently.

Neither the Alameda County Sheriff's Office nor Kevin Gilbert, the attorney representing the county, responded for comment on Monday. Then the deputies questioned the mother about whether she was legally able to park in a disabled spot, despite her having a visible placard in her car window. Under the 4th Amendment, citizens have the right to be free from unreasonable searches, which includes being asked for ID if an officer can't articulate that a person has committed a crime.

"What am I being detained for?" the elder Loggervale asked. "I'm informed I can't go to the restroom."Mother and daughters repeatedly ask what they are being detained for. They never receive an answer. "I do not," Deputy Keith Leeper said. During the trial, the attorney representing the county "doubled down" on how the deputies were right.

Both Holland and Pope have since been promoted. Holland is a field training officer and Pope is a sergeant.
